Interactive marketing specialist vs social media specialist

The differences between interactive marketing specialists and social media specialists can be seen in a few details. Each job has different responsibilities and duties. While it typically takes 4-6 years to become an interactive marketing specialist, becoming a social media specialist takes usually requires 2-4 years. Additionally, an interactive marketing specialist has an average salary of $64,106, which is higher than the $51,584 average annual salary of a social media specialist.

The top three skills for an interactive marketing specialist include website content, digital marketing and UI. The most important skills for a social media specialist are social media marketing, instagram, and digital marketing.

Differences between interactive marketing specialist and social media specialist duties and responsibilities

Interactive marketing specialist example responsibilities.

  • Leverage SalesForce to manage company data and provide revenue analysis and forecasts.
  • Design, code and analytically tag monthly promotional HTML emails for various sites.
  • Perform website maintenance, promotion, development, traffic analysis, and SEO.
  • Initiate lead nurturing campaign to increase overall impact of B2B business and impact ROI.
  • Compile and present SEO performance reports and evaluate service offerings, traffic, landing page quality, content and design.
  • Monitor practices for process compliance within SalesForce and educate Lawson employees to reduce reporting errors.

Social media specialist example responsibilities.

  • Develop and manage blogger outreach program and KPIs.
  • Assist in managing the social network pages (Facebook/Twitter) as well as editing the site.
  • Create, curate, and manage all publish content (images, video and written).
  • Develop and help manage online links and search engine optimization (SEO) efforts to drive traffic to sites
  • Manage social media properties (Facebook, YouTube), including daily monitoring, posting, and content development.
  • Manage $15- $75K monthly PPC budget for 90 interactive agencies, totaling $24M annual ad spend.
